COURSE CURRICULUM

The Master of Engineering (MEng) in Biomedical Engineering is a course-based graduate program that combines core biomedical knowledge with a flexible selection of technical electives. Students are required to complete the foundational courses Foundations of Biomedical Engineering (BE8001) and Anatomy and Physiology for Medical Physics (BP8114), along with either a Master’s Project or a Biomedical Engineering Internship as a milestone. If the milestone is completed, students take six elective credits; if not, they must complete eight elective credits. One elective credit may be fulfilled through Directed Studies in Biomedical Engineering (BE8003). The program offers a wide range of electives that allow students to specialize in areas such as rehabilitation engineering, biomedical system modeling, genetic engineering computations, and the design of biomedical microelectromechanical systems (Bio-MEMS). Students interested in imaging and diagnostics can take courses like Advanced Medical Image Analysis, Biomedical Ultrasound, Magnetic Resonance Imaging, and Digital Image Processing. Additional electives span diverse topics including tissue engineering, biomaterials, nanobiotechnology, robotics, microfluidics, and advanced signal processing. Courses are drawn from multiple engineering disciplines including mechanical, chemical, and electrical engineering, providing an interdisciplinary approach suited for the complex nature of biomedical challenges.
